Does increased arteriolar vasodilation?
An increase in arterial carbon dioxide causes vasodilation of cerebral vasculature. A decrease in arterial carbon dioxide causes vasoconstriction of the cerebral vasculature. Hydrogen ions do not cross the blood-brain barrier and thus are not a factor in regulating cerebral blood flow.
What is arteriolar vasoconstriction?
Vasoconstriction is the narrowing of the blood vessels resulting from contraction of the muscular wall of the vessels, in particular the large arteries and small arterioles. The process is the opposite of vasodilation, the widening of blood vessels.
Does increase arteriolar vasodilation decrease blood pressure?
Vasodilation is a mechanism to enhance blood flow to areas of the body that are lacking oxygen and/or nutrients. The vasodilation causes a decrease in systemic vascular resistance (SVR) and an increase in blood flow, resulting in a reduction of blood pressure.
What causes arteriolar vasodilation?
Vasodilation occurs naturally in your body in response to triggers such as low oxygen levels, a decrease in available nutrients, and increases in temperature. It causes the widening of your blood vessels, which in turn increases blood flow and lowers blood pressure.

Why does vasoconstriction increase BP?
Vasoconstriction reduces the volume or space inside affected blood vessels. When blood vessel volume is lowered, blood flow is also reduced. At the same time, the resistance or force of blood flow is raised. This causes higher blood pressure.
What is arteriolar dilatation?
When blood vessels dilate, the flow of blood is increased due to a decrease in vascular resistance and increase in cardiac output. Therefore, dilation of arterial blood vessels (mainly the arterioles) decreases blood pressure.
Does angiotensin II cause efferent vasoconstriction?
Angiotensin II exerts a vasoconstrictive effect on both afferent and efferent arterioles, but because the efferent arteriole has a smaller basal diameter, the increase in efferent resistance exceeds the increase in afferent resistance.
How do vasodilators lower BP?
Vasodilators are medications that open (dilate) blood vessels. They affect the muscles in the walls of the arteries and veins, preventing the muscles from tightening and the walls from narrowing. As a result, blood flows more easily through the vessels. The heart doesn’t have to pump as hard, reducing blood pressure.
Does hyperpolarization cause vasoconstriction?
Voltage-gated Ca2+ channels play a central role in the regulation of vascular tone by membrane potential1,2: hyperpolarization closes these channels and leads to vasodilatation, whereas depolarization opens them, which results in vaso-constriction (Figure 1).

Do vasodilators increase preload?
Vasodilator Therapy First, venodilation decreases preload by providing additional vascular capacitance. Second, arterial vasodilation reduces left ventricular afterload, thereby reducing myocardial work and promoting forward flow.
